How much does it cost for laminate flooring?

The cost of laminate flooring typically ranges from $1 to $5 per square foot, including installation. This affordable price range makes laminate flooring an excellent choice for budget-conscious homeowners.

The price of laminate flooring may vary based on several factors, including the quality of the material, the brand, the thickness of the laminate, and additional features such as water resistance or enhanced durability. Additionally, the cost may vary depending on your location and the specific retailer you purchase from.

4. Are there any additional costs to consider?

Additional costs to consider may include underlayment, installation materials, transition pieces, and labor fees. It’s important to factor these costs into your overall budget.

7. Are there any cost-saving options for laminate flooring?

You can save money on laminate flooring by shopping around for competitive prices, looking for sales or discounts, and comparing different brands and retailers. Additionally, opting for thinner laminates or standard designs without extra features can help reduce costs.
